Ladislaus I
Ladislaus I (canonized as St Ladislaus) ( c. 1040–95) King of Hungary (1077–95). He conquered Croatia and Bosnia and extended Hungarian power into Transylvania, as well as establishing order in his kingdom and advancing the spread of Christianity. He was canonized in 1192. Read more
